Scheduling Treatments Based on Growth Patterns
Effective fertilization isn’t just about what you apply, but when you apply it. Track your lawn’s growth phases — from active growth to dormancy — and plan applications accordingly. Applying fertilizer during peak growth periods encourages maximal absorption, reduces runoff, and improves overall lawn stamina.
